What will the weather be like during my trip to Mountain Home?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you are planning a longer stay in Mountain Home.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 77°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 41°F. Average annual precipitation for Mountain Home is 53 inches.
What should I see in Mountain Home?
Mountain Home is known for its riverfront and mountain landscape. Norfork Lake and North Fork River are a couple of lovely local spots to enjoy the outdoors, whereas family-friendly attractions include Norfork National Fish Hatchery. While here, Big Creek Golf and Country Club and Bull Shoals Lake are other places worth a visit.
What's the best way to get to and around Mountain Home?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can save you time when you get to your destination. Fly into Harrison, AR (HRO-Boone County Regional), which is located 43.2 mi (69.5 km) from the heart of the city. If you'd like to venture out around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
